765: Chapter 243: Emperor Zi vs Bear King (Part 2) (Vote for monthly ticket) 765: Chapter 243: Emperor Zi vs Bear King (Part 2) (Vote for monthly ticket) Anthony had also reached the Ninth Rank Zi rank; the main difference between him and Lion King Guti lay in their weapons.

Zi had only recently attained the Sub-God rank, so defeating Anthony would certainly require his full effort as well.

All attacks converged into that simple and antique strike, the immense energy coalescing in an instant.

At that moment, Zi’s body seemed to have merged with the sword, and a sensational purple radiance spread out instantly, acpanied by dazzling purple flames that seemed to drift over.

What should have been a powerful blow felt unexpectedly graceful, and Anthony was encountering such a peculiar situation for the first time.

The only thing the Bear King could do was to lift his arms with all his might, keeping his Wolf Fang Club raised above his head and concentrating all his energy onto it.

He didn’t know if he could withstand Zi’s strike; at that moment, Anthony even began to feel some regret.

The Amethyst Behemoth was indeed far more powerful than he had imagined.

Boom— Another roar ensued, but this time, Zi was the one who attacked.

The intense purple flames suddenly halted just above Anthony’s head, sending dirt flying and stirring up a vortex-like fog.

Whether it was the Legion of Behemoth Beasts or the Legion of Berserker Bear, everyone watched the grand battle unfolding before them with bated breath, their hearts seemingly paused.

Such an explosive fight captivated every Beastman Warrior.

As the dust gradually dispersed, a drastic change had already taken place on the battlefield.

Zi still stood there; his right hand was still holding the Amethyst Great Sword as if holding a feather.

Anthony maintained the pose he had taken moments before, hands supporting his Wolf Fang Club.

But now, his seven-meter-tall body was mostly sunken into the ground, with only the area above his chest visible, suddenly shrinking him by six meters.

The thick Wolf Fang Club was pletely bent, with its spikes just inches from Anthony’s head.

At the same time, every spectator clearly saw that the part of the Amethyst Great Sword in contact with the Wolf Fang Club wasn’t the blade, but the broad back of the sword, meaning that at the last moment, Zi had turned his sword sideways, smashing Anthony forcefully into the ground.

His Wolf Fang Club was obviously no longer usable.

Anthony’s face turned deathly pale, a trickle of blood streaming from the corner of his mouth.

His arms trembled uncontrollably, threatening to relax his grip on the Wolf Fang Club at any moment.

The purple light receded, and the massive Amethyst Great Sword returned to Zi’s side.

A fleeting light flashed in his cold and clear purple eyes, “Do you wish to continue, Anthony?”

Looking at Zi in front of him, Anthony said with some difficulty, “You’ve won.

But, His Highness Emperor Zi, why did you hold back?”

Zi looked at Anthony indifferently, slinging the Heavy Sword over his shoulder.

That last glance seemed to contain much—approval, disappointment, and other indescribable feelings.

With a buzz, Anthony’s Wolf Fang Club scattered into countless scraps of metal amid the cries of shock from the soldiers of the Legion of Berserker Bear, spreading around him.

The Bear King slammed his hands powerfully on the ground and suddenly shot up from the dirt, landing on the surface.

Zi’s previous strike had damaged the meridians inside his body but had not caused him substantial harm.

Yet Anthony knew that if the blade rather than the back of the sword had struck him just now, he would no longer be alive standing here.

He quickly caught up a few steps, “His Highness Emperor Zi, why did you not kill me?

Are you trying to humiliate me?”

Zi halted his stride as he walked away toward the Legion of Behemoth Beasts, still not looking back, and said indifferently, “Killing you would be easy, but I could not find a suitable replacement for King Solomon.

The rise of the Beastmen requires not just me, but the strength of all heroic Beastman Clan members.

Anthony, I give you one year.

In one year, I will e here again.

Then, I will listen to your answer.”

As his words fell, Zi strode away without looking back.

The Legion of Behemoth Beasts stood in a straight formation, facing Zi as he approached.

In the eyes of each Behemoth Beast burned a nearly mad excitement; Zi’s earth-shattering strike was a declaration to them that the king of the Behemoth Tribe, the king of all Beastmen, had returned.

Two roars erupted simultaneously from within the ranks of the Behemoth, spurred by the excitement brought about by Zi’s powerful presence, two mighty figures hidden within the Behemoth formation could no longer contain their excitement and transformed.

The Mountain Giant, towering over fifty meters in height, first appeared within the Legion of Berserker Bear’s field of vision.

Ming’s stature was too attention-grabbing, a lofty fifty meters high, unsurpassed in the entire world of Beastmen.

A faint milky white glow flowed around Ming’s body, his skin resembling rocks now shimmered with a crystalline light.

It was the effect of the Earth Element reaching its limit, a brilliant defense akin to diamond.

Ming lifted his head and let out a roar.

The sky above changed suddenly as the clouds gathered, instantly coalescing into a dark mass.

A bolt of thunder and lightning shot down from the sky, striking Ming’s solitary eye amidst the crashing thunder, continuously reverberating throughout the arena.

Under the cover of that lightning, Ming’s diamond-like defense became even more translucent.

With a single eye, tall and mighty, Ming declared his identity to the Legion of Berserker Bear through his actions.

Anthony watched in amazement, his entire body trembling uncontrollably, “The totem of the Thunder God Tribe, the Mountain Giant from the Four Sacred Beasts.

The Mountain Giant has appeared too?

And at Emperor Zi’s side.”

However, what shocked him further was yet to e.

With two roars, while Ming’s great height first drew the attention of the Legion of Berserker Bear, the focus of the entire field was soon captured by another body, even longer than a hundred meters.

Although Glacis was nowhere near as tall as Ming, his body, spanning over a hundred meters, was much more terrifying than the largest giant dragon, fully turned into a milky white color, and a single horn sparkling with a faint halo.

His vast, fierce eyes coldly watched the Legion of Berserker Bear, and as he roared, his two front hooves slowly bent, lowering his upper body.

Zi leapt into the air, and when he landed, he was astride Glacis’s back, looking much smaller in parison to the already immense frame of Glacis.

Glacis stomped a forehoof forcefully on the ground, pivoting his body; the ground he trod on did not kick up dust, but massive cracks spread instantly in all directions.

A milky white beam of light burst forth from the horn of Glacis, dispersing the clouds in the sky.

Amidst the roaring, the two Divine Beasts charged towards the North first.

Anthony swallowed hard, “The War Behemoth.

The totem of the War God Tribe, the War Behemoth, second of the Four Sacred Beasts, is actually Emperor Zi’s mount.” At this moment, his mind became somewhat dazed.

He gradually understood why the Amethyst Behemoth is called the true king of the Beastman Clan.

It was not just about powerful strength!

With three of the Four Sacred Beasts already present, Anthony suddenly realized a problem, his heart suddenly grew anxious, and he turned his head quickly to look at the flag of the Legion of Berserker Bear.

There, a pure Jinse (Gold) Magical Beast insect shimmered with a faint light under the sunshine.

With the Amethyst Behemoth, War Behemoth, and Mountain Giant making consecutive appearances, what about the totem of our Solomon Tribe?

Could it be…

The answer quickly appeared before Anthony’s eyes.

Two Jinse (Gold) beams of light floated up from the Behemoth ranks, but to Anthony’s disappointment, they were not the Gold Armor Forbidden Insects, but two young-looking human girls.

Different from the others, both girls had a pair of huge wings on their backs.

A familiar and extremely pure energy fluctuation was released as they flapped their wings, and as Anthony was still confused, a scene that made him and the warriors of the Legion of Berserker Bear exclaim in unison occurred.

The two girls floated in mid-air, their gaze fixating on Anthony simultaneously.

The next moment, they spun around in the air, and their wings enveloped their bodies.

Two insect-shaped Magical Beasts, over three meters long and flashing with transparent Jinse (Gold) light, suddenly appeared in mid-air.

Anthony’s mind went blank; there was no need for anyone to explain.

The all-too-familiar and intimate wave of Non-elemental magic had already proven the identities of Shan and Lei in flight.

The Gold Armor Forbidden Insects, the totems of our own tribe, had actually appeared, and not just one but two of them.

Anthony’s last line of defense finally broke down.

With a thud, his seven-meter-tall figure suddenly knelt down, bowing in the direction of Shan and Lei.

Following his lead, the Legion of Berserker Bear did the same, the fifty thousand bearish Bear People, all kneeling before the two Gold Armor Forbidden Insects.

Shan and Lei transformed into two Jinse (Gold) beams of light and descended gracefully.

When they resumed their human forms, they had already sat on Zi’s shoulders.

With a giggle, they leaned on Zi, all playful and mischievous.

“Your Highness Emperor Zi, please wait a moment,” Anthony called out loudly.

At this time, he realized how foolish the actions of the three great tribes had been in the past.

The king who would lead the rise of the Beastman Clan had finally appeared.

At the moment he saw the Gold Armor Forbidden Insects, he knew how to choose.

Zi didn’t have Glacis stop, and his voice came once more, “I’ve said before, you have one year, Anthony.

Regardless of your choice, there is much you can do within a year.

I hope you will continue to be a wise Bear King.”
